The Christian Family

"Crispus, who was the leader of the synagogue, believed in the Lord, together with all his family; and many other people in Corinth heard the message, believed, and were baptized." (Acts 18:8)

Here is the model christian home, everyone believes in the Lord and puts their faith in him. Unfortunatly this isn't always the case in our homes. How do we get to this point?

"And, ye fathers, provoke not your children to wrath: but bring them up in the nurture and admonition of the Lord." (Ephesians 6:4)

The brunt of the responsability in having a Godly family rests on the parents. As parents we should teach our children to have faith in the Lord, not only through instruction but also through our example.
We teach through instruction by teaching children the scripture and how to take that scipture and apply it to our daily lives. This is very important to the spiritual growth of anyone. After all word of God is suposed to be the bases of how we live our lives, what kind of lives will our children live if they don't know the scripture? We should also teach them how to search the scriptures for answers so that when they are on their own they can find the answers to their daily problems and questions.

Just as important as instruction is example. How could we expect our children to live a christian life if we ourselves don't? We can't. We must live our lives as we want our children to live their's. If you want them to respect other people then don't talk down about other people yourself. If you want them to have a good relationship with God, you must have a good relationship with God and they must see it.

If you truly want to have a family that is alive in the Lord, don't be afraid to pray, Bible study, and worship togeather in your home or where ever you may be. This teaches how much you love the rest of your family, how much you love God, and that God isn't only for church. It may even teach you a few things.
